Drive Revenue Growth roles are at the forefront of the subscription economy, powering SaaS, fintech, and e‑commerce businesses. In 2024, companies are expanding their Revenue Ops teams by 28% to capture incremental upsells and churn reductions. The demand is fueled by real‑time analytics platforms like Tableau, Looker, and Snowflake that enable precise forecast accuracy.

Positions span from Revenue Operations Manager and Growth Lead to Pricing Strategist and Sales Enablement Specialist. A Revenue Ops Manager typically configures Salesforce CPQ, builds pipelines in HubSpot, and publishes cohort analysis dashboards. A Growth Lead focuses on A/B testing product features, optimizing the free‑to‑paid funnel, and collaborating with marketing on demand generation. Pricing Strategists model tiered plans, run elasticity experiments, and recommend price adjustments based on customer lifetime value.

Salary transparency is critical because these roles blend data science, sales, and product insights. Knowing the exact compensation band—often 15–20% higher than adjacent roles—helps professionals negotiate better and align their career trajectory with the high‑growth metrics they drive. Transparent pay also attracts top data analysts and sales engineers who understand the value of revenue impact.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are typical salary ranges for Drive Revenue Growth roles by seniority?
Junior Revenue Ops Analyst: $70k–$90k; Mid‑level Manager: $110k–$140k; Senior VP of Revenue: $180k–$250k plus equity (2024 median); Directors earn $150k–$190k with performance bonuses.
Which skills and certifications are required for Drive Revenue Growth positions?
Core skills: Salesforce CPQ, HubSpot, Tableau, Looker, SQL, Python, and Excel. Certifications: Revenue Ops Certified (RevOps Cert), Certified Revenue Management Professional (CRMP), HubSpot Inbound Marketing, Salesforce Administrator, and optional AWS Certified Data Analytics for predictive modeling.
Is remote work available in Drive Revenue Growth roles?
Yes—85% of open positions allow 100% remote or hybrid arrangements. Companies offer flexible hours, cloud‑based tools, and virtual onboarding to support distributed teams.
What career progression paths exist in Drive Revenue Growth?
Typical ladder: Analyst → Ops Specialist → Manager → Director → VP of Revenue → CRO. Each step adds responsibility for cross‑functional alignment, strategic pricing, and enterprise growth initiatives.
What industry trends are shaping Drive Revenue Growth careers?
Key trends: AI‑driven dynamic pricing, subscription‑based revenue models, expansion into marketplace ecosystems, use of predictive analytics for cohort churn, and integration of revenue platforms (e.g., Stripe, Zuora) with CRM for unified data pipelines.
